An armed man climbed atop one of the ancient Teotihuacán pyramids (a major pre-Columbian archaeological site north of Mexico City) and opened fire on tourists on Monday, killing one Canadian national and injuring at least 13 others. Seven people were struck by gunfire, while additional injuries occurred as visitors fell while fleeing; those wounded included tourists from Colombia, Russia, and Canada. The attacker died from a self-inflicted gunshot wound, and Mexican President Claudia Sheinbaum has pledged a full investigation into the incident.
